The condenser cleaner I used was an old one. To find and often remedy a 
short in a tuning condenser, disconnect all the circuitry from the 
stators, then feed 120 VAC to them through a 100 watt light bulb. Any 
potmetal whiskers, wire shards, and other dirt was usually vaporized.  
If the plates were actually touching, just look for the arc.  Be 
careful, and use an isolation transformer.  Am I the only one left who
